Hi team,

Before I hand off the 3.2 release, please note the humidity sensor drift reported on Verdana controllers in the Elmbrook trial site. Drift exceeds 4% after roughly ten days of continuous operation; firmware 3.2.1 adds an automatic recalibration cycle every 72 hours. Support should advise growers to install 3.2.1 and trigger a manual recalibration once. The hotfix bundle must be verified before distribution, so I'm including the signing key used for the 3.2.1 packages below.

release key, fahof-yagap: bky3_m5d

## Releases

Quick note for the sync: GarageGlance v2.4 ships the occupancy feed for the Marlowe Street deck, now polling sensors every 30 seconds instead of two minutes. Counts should stop drifting during rush hour. Tag releases off `main`, run the feed smoke test, and ping Tova if the diff looks weird. All release artifacts must be verified against the key below.

signing key of tahog-tajog = bky6_QV8tna

Ticket NB-review: the credential vault for Nightloom, our nightly backfill scheduler, locked itself after the rotation job crashed mid-write. Backfills are paused; no data loss, just stale partitions. The fix in the attached branch retries the seal handshake idempotently. To test against the real vault, unlock it with the recovery phrase below.

recovery phrase for yahap-faduf: sorion-kasath-briath-gorius-ulaael-zorvan-aldiel-quenwyn-casdor-framir-julwyn-novvan-zorox

Leadership Review — Supplier Contract Renewal

Sales leads: our supply agreement with Quarrow Fabrication expires at quarter-end. Proposed renewal holds unit pricing flat for eighteen months in exchange for a higher volume commitment. Lead times improve by a week. Alternative bids came in higher. Recommendation is to renew. Implications for your pipeline are outlined in the confidential note below.

board note of tagug-hahag: Praionax Logistics is in early talks to buy Julaxek Group for about $36.3 million. The Julmir launch date is March 1, and nothing goes to the press before then.

## Authentication

The Spectra contrast-audit runner needs to auth against our internal palette service before it can pull theme tokens — otherwise every contrast check fails with a cryptic 401 and you'll get paged for nothing. If the audit job dies overnight, check this first before digging into the color math. To get the runner talking to the palette service, use the key below.

service key, hahaf-hahag: qvz7-0frcibk